At recess, everyone wants to play tag-except Jilly Silverbell. She'd rather make dandelion crowns. So when a friend tags her anyway, Jilly feels a gurgle in her tummy that stays with her the rest of the day. She wishes she could just say no, but it's difficult when the words seem to stick in her throat. Fortunately with some help from her dad and their dog Tally, Jilly finds the confidence to speak up. Jilly Silverbell Doesn't Want to Play Tag teaches concepts of body safety, bodily autonomy, and consent in an a gentle, kid-friendly, and developmentally sensitive way, empowering children to use their voices to stay safe and comfortable.
